摘要: 测试文件:https://adworld.xctf.org.cn/media/task/attachments/a5c0e8322d9645468befabddfe0cb51d.exe 1.准备 获取信息 32位文件 2.IDA打开 其中的一些函数解释 3.代码分析 这道题思路很清晰,就是逆向操作结 阅读全文
posted @ 2019-10-09 23:52 Hk_Mayfly 阅读(831) 评论(0) 推荐(1) 编辑
摘要: 以加密字符串"HkMayfly"为例子 1.转换字符 将待加密字符串的每个字符转换为对应ASCII码的二进制形式并拓展为8位。 2.划分数据 每3个字符为一组,共24位,每6位划分为一组,不足6位在末尾添0,并转换为对应的十进制。不足3个字符,最后取字符时,用'='代替(这里问号可以忽略,只是为了方 阅读全文
posted @ 2019-10-09 22:23 Hk_Mayfly 阅读(597) 评论(0) 推荐(0) 编辑
摘要: 转载:https://blog.csdn.net/qq_35644234/article/details/60875818 Floyd算法的介绍 算法的特点 弗洛伊德算法是解决任意两点间的最短路径的一种算法,可以正确处理有向图或有向图或负权(但不可存在负权回路)的最短路径问题,同时也被用于计算有向图 阅读全文
posted @ 2019-10-09 00:02 Hk_Mayfly 阅读(1662) 评论(0) 推荐(1) 编辑